Branch secretary demographics and statistics in the US
Branch secretary demographics research summary. Zippia estimates branch secretary demographics and statistics in the United States by using a database of 30 million profiles. Our branch secretary estimates are verified against BLS, Census, and current job openings data for accuracy. Zippia's data science team found the following key facts about branch secretaries after extensive research and analysis:
- There are over 196,850 branch secretaries currently employed in the United States.
- 93.7% of all branch secretaries are women, while 6.3% are men.
- The average branch secretary age is 50 years old.
- The most common ethnicity of branch secretaries is White (66.9%), followed by Hispanic or Latino (14.5%), Black or African American (10.0%) and Asian (3.9%).
- In 2022, women earned 95% of what men earned.
- 6% of all branch secretaries are LGBT.
- Branch secretaries are 58% more likely to work at private companies in comparison to public companies.

Branch secretary gender ratio over time
Branch secretary gender ratio by year
| Year |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 3.75% | 96.25% |
| 2011 | 3.60% | 96.40% |
| 2012 | 3.97% | 96.03% |
| 2013 | 3.89% | 96.11% |
| 2014 | 4.07% | 95.93% |
| 2015 | 4.49% | 95.51% |
| 2016 | 4.44% | 95.56% |
| 2017 | 4.88% | 95.12% |
| 2018 | 5.22% | 94.78% |
| 2019 | 5.48% | 94.52% |
| 2020 | 5.79% | 94.21% |
| 2021 | 6.30% | 93.70% |

Branch secretary race and ethnicity over time
See how branch secretary racial and ethnic diversity trended since 2010 according to the United States Census Bureau data.
Branch secretary race and ethnicity by year
| Year | White | Black or African American | Asian | Hispanic or Latino |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 72.65% | 10.47% | 3.25% | 11.50% |
| 2011 | 72.46% | 10.74% | 3.14% | 11.47% |
| 2012 | 72.15% | 10.75% | 3.22% | 11.56% |
| 2013 | 72.21% | 10.36% | 3.42% | 11.74% |
| 2014 | 71.87% | 10.49% | 3.39% | 12.05% |
| 2015 | 71.34% | 10.48% | 3.40% | 12.52% |
| 2016 | 70.63% | 10.36% | 3.74% | 12.85% |
| 2017 | 70.71% | 10.09% | 3.51% | 13.26% |
| 2018 | 70.75% | 9.82% | 3.55% | 13.56% |
| 2019 | 71.21% | 9.54% | 3.60% | 13.35% |
| 2020 | 69.39% | 9.28% | 3.68% | 13.15% |
| 2021 | 66.93% | 9.97% | 3.94% | 14.53% |

Branch secretary turnover and employment statistics
Branch secretary unemployment rate over time
Branch secretary unemployment rate by year
| Year | Branch secretary unemployment rate |
|---|---|
| 2010 | 7.58% |
| 2011 | 7.01% |
| 2012 | 5.80% |
| 2013 | 5.28% |
| 2014 | 4.11% |
| 2015 | 3.32% |
| 2016 | 2.98% |
| 2017 | 2.93% |
| 2018 | 2.79% |
| 2019 | 2.48% |
| 2020 | 3.48% |
| 2021 | 4.29% |
